When foreigners invest to these assets and projects in Japan, they are required to comply with environmental, energy and real estate laws. Violation of these laws may create disputes with local stakeholders and may lower the value of their invested assets and projects. We help investors and corporations to comply with environment, energy, & real estate law and to conduct the appropriate due diligence.

Our areas of practices include:

  • Environmental Law

  • Energy Law

  • Ocean & Water Management

  • Real Estate Law

  • Project & Asset Finance
